Pimsleur Method

3.Pimsleur Method8768 votes

The Pimsleur Method emphasizes audio-based learning and spaced repetition, allowing learners to develop pronunciation and understanding through listening and speaking exercises. It is especially effective for developing conversational skills and pronunciation accuracy.

💡 The method is based on research in applied linguistics and cognitive science, focusing on memory retention through auditory repetition.
